/**
 * Options module for retrieving options chain data including calls, puts, and Greeks.
 *
 * This module provides comprehensive options data for stocks, including all available
 * expiration dates, strike prices, implied volatility, open interest, and other
 * essential options trading information.
 *
 * @example Basic Options Chain
 * ```typescript
 * import YahooFinance from "yahoo-finance2";
 * const yahooFinance = new YahooFinance();
 *
 * // Get complete options chain for Apple
 * const optionsData = await yahooFinance.options('AAPL');
 *
 * console.log('Available expirations:', optionsData.expirationDates);
 * console.log('Available strikes:', optionsData.strikes);
 * console.log('Underlying quote:', optionsData.quote.regularMarketPrice);
 *
 * // Access the first expiration's calls and puts
 * const firstExpiration = optionsData.options[0];
 * console.log(`Expiration: ${firstExpiration.expirationDate}`);
 * console.log(`Number of calls: ${firstExpiration.calls.length}`);
 * console.log(`Number of puts: ${firstExpiration.puts.length}`);
 * ```
 *
 * @example Specific Expiration Date
 * ```typescript
 * // Get options for a specific expiration date
 * const specificExpiration = await yahooFinance.options('TSLA', {
 *   date: new Date('2024-03-15')
 * });
 *
 * // Find in-the-money calls
 * const currentPrice = specificExpiration.quote.regularMarketPrice;
 * const itmCalls = specificExpiration.options[0].calls.filter(call =>
 *   call.strike < currentPrice && call.inTheMoney
 * );
 *
 * console.log(`Current stock price: $${currentPrice}`);
 * console.log(`In-the-money calls: ${itmCalls.length}`);
 * ```

 * @remarks
 * **Data Refresh**: Options data is updated throughout the trading day.
 * Prices, volumes, and implied volatilities change constantly during market hours.
 *
 * **Expiration Processing**: All expiration dates are provided, but you can
 * filter to specific dates using the `date` parameter.
 *
 * **Mini Options**: Some stocks have mini options (10 shares instead of 100).
 * Check the `hasMiniOptions` flag and individual contract `contractSize`.
 *
 * **Liquidity**: Options with low volume or wide bid-ask spreads may be
 * difficult to trade. Always check volume and open interest.
 *
 * **Greeks**: Basic Greeks like implied volatility are provided. For advanced
 * Greeks (delta, gamma, theta, vega), you may need to calculate them separately.
 *
 * **Currency**: All option prices are in the underlying stock's currency.

export interface OptionsResult {
    [key: string]: unknown;
    underlyingSymbol: string;
    expirationDates: Date[];
    strikes: number[];
    hasMiniOptions: boolean;
    quote: Quote;
    options: Option[];
}
export interface Option {
    [key: string]: unknown;
    expirationDate: Date;
    hasMiniOptions: boolean;
    calls: CallOrPut[];
    puts: CallOrPut[];
}
export interface CallOrPut {
    [key: string]: unknown;
    contractSymbol: string;
    strike: number;
    currency?: string;
    lastPrice: number;
    change: number;
    percentChange?: number;
    volume?: number;
    openInterest?: number;
    bid?: number;
    ask?: number;
    contractSize: "REGULAR";
    expiration: Date;
    lastTradeDate: Date;
    impliedVolatility: number;
    inTheMoney: boolean;
}
export interface OptionsOptions {
    formatted?: boolean;
    lang?: string;
    region?: string;
    date?: Date | number | string;
}
